Padma (foster mom calls her Honey) is a young Beverly Hills Chihuahua looking mix with upright ears and huge personality. The easiest way to describe her is to say that she is not a dog, but a child inside a dog's body. Exceptionally smart, funny in her antics, sneaky when you least expect it, she is super affectionate, while being mischievous and always loving. The fact that she resembles a house-elf called Dobby from Harry Potter is not lost on many who meet her. She indeed is a magical creature devoted and loyal to the one person/family who will be her owner. She is active when you are active and she makes a very convincing couch potato, when you just don't feel like doing anything. Honestly, how often do you meet a dog who'll watch TV with you every night? She barks at neighborhood squirrels on your walks to then curl up next to a cat as if he were a fluffy pillow. She will fetch until cows come home and do tricks for any treats you might offer. Currently, she is learning to walk on her hind legs! And yes, she will bring you tennis balls and an occasional sock or slipper because seeing you happy fills her with joy too. Regrettably, she was determined not to be overly good with kids since she tends to overwhelm them with her rough style of puppy play. Otherwise, she gets along great with other dogs, is crate-trained and house-trained, and will make someone a super devoted and beautiful companion.
